### 🌠  **Key Features:**

1. Rapid customization **within seconds**, with no additional LoRA training.
2. Ensures impressive ID fidelity, offering diversity, promising text controllability, and high-quality generation.
3. Can serve as an **Adapter** to collaborate with other Base Models alongside LoRA modules in community.

## 🚩 **New Features/Updates**
Paper99's avatar
Paper99 committed
44
45
46
- ✅ July 20, 2024. 💥 We release PhotoMaker V2 with **improved ID fidelity**. At the same time, it still maintains the generation quality, editability, and compatibility with any plugins that PhotoMaker V1 offers. We have also provided scripts for integration with [ControlNet](./inference_scripts/inference_pmv2_contronet.py), [T2I-Adapter](./inference_scripts/inference_pmv2_t2i_adapter.py), and [IP-Adapter](./inference_scripts/inference_pmv2_ip_adapter.py) to offer excellent control capabilities. Users can further customize scripts for upgrades, such as combining with LCM for acceleration or integrating with IP-Adapter-FaceID or InstantID to further improve ID fidelity. We will release technical report of PhotoMaker V2 soon. Please refer to [this doc](./README_pmv2.md) for a quick preview. 
- ✅ January 20, 2024. An **important** note: For those GPUs that do not support bfloat16, please change [this line](https://github.com/TencentARC/PhotoMaker/blob/6ec44fc13909d64a65c635b9e3b6f238eb1de9fe/gradio_demo/app.py#L39) to `torch_dtype = torch.float16`, the speed will be **greatly improved** (1min/img (before) vs. 14s/img (after) on V100). The minimum GPU memory requirement for PhotoMaker is **11G** (Please refer to [this link](https://github.com/TencentARC/PhotoMaker/discussions/114) for saving GPU memory).
- ✅ January 15, 2024. We release PhotoMaker.

## Usage Tips:
sayan-0's avatar
sayan-0 committed
202
- Upload more photos of the person to be customized to improve ID fidelity. If the input is Asian face(s), maybe consider adding 'Asian' before the class word, e.g., `Asian woman img`
203
- When stylizing, does the generated face look too realistic? Adjust the Style strength to 30-50, the larger the number, the less ID fidelity, but the stylization ability will be better. You could also try out other base models or LoRAs with good stylization effects.
sayan-0's avatar
sayan-0 committed
204
- Reduce the number of generated images and sampling steps for faster speed. However, please keep in mind that reducing the sampling steps may compromise the ID fidelity.
